I figured it out from piecing together some internet info and trial and error:
1. Remove trunk lid pannel by removing torx screws on the lip and the two screws holding in the umbrella holder.
2. Carefully remove the hinge shrouds and as you are removing the panel, un plug the trunk release button cable, lighting cables, emergency release cable, etc (depending on model you have) Set trunk lid panel aside.
3. Remove license plate and plate bracket. Set aside. (You have to do this because the black panel has to come out from the outside).
4. Peer inside lip of trunk lid and locate two screws (torx) holding in the trunk release handle. Remove them with small ratchet or similar (not much room in there!!) Those screws hold in the black outer panel as well as the release button, along with some plastic clamps.
5. Locate 3 yellow clamp ends (look like the plastic skinny pyramids) You will see 2 at first, but there is a third on the (left) side opposite side to the lock mechanism. These have to be firmly squeezed and pushed through (without breaking them) to release the black plastic panel holding in the license plate light modules
6. From the outside, coax the black plastic panel out firmly but carefully and the light modules will come free.
7. They can now be replaced with the LED units.
Good Luck!! This is NOT easy but it is doable. Best to pay an installer if you are prone to scrapes and breaking small plastic parts!
